Weeping Maple bloom time is Early Spring, Spring, Late Spring and Early Summer whereas Hyacinth bloom time is Early Spring, Spring, Late Winter and Indeterminate.

Knowing the pH of the soil will ensure the proper growth of the plant and it will also enhance your gardening skills. Weeping Maple and Hyacinth type of soil is as bellow:

  • Weeping Maple type of soil: Clay, Loam, Sand
  • Hyacinth type of soil: Loam

The pH of soil can be of three types: Alkaline, Acidic and Neutral. Weeping Maple and Hyacinth pH of soil is as follows:

  • Weeping Maple p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ral
  • Hyacinth p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ral
